@Russia:Transportation
Railroads:
total: 154,000 km; note - 87,000 km in common carrier service (49,000
km diesel; and 38,000 km electrified); 67,000 km serve specific
industries and are not available for common carrier use
broad gauge: 154,000 km 1.520-m gauge (1 January 1994)
Highways:
total: 934,000 km (445,000 km serve specific industries or farms and
are not available for common carrier use)
paved and graveled: 725,000 km
unpaved: 209,000 km (1 January 1994)
Inland waterways: total navigable routes in general use 101,000 km;
routes with navigation guides serving the Russian River Fleet 95,900
km; of which routes with night navigational aids 60,400 km; man-made
navigable routes 16,900 km (1 January 1994)
Pipelines: crude oil 48,000 km; petroleum products 15,000 km; natural
gas 140,000 km (30 June 1993)
Ports: Arkhangel'sk, Astrakhan', Kaliningrad, Kazan', Khabarovsk,
Kholmsk, Krasnoyarsk, Moscow, Murmansk, Nakhodka, Nevel'sk,
Novorossiysk, Petropavlovsk, St. Petersburg, Rostov, Sochi, Tuapse,
Vladivostok, Volgograd, Vostochnyy, Vyborg
Merchant marine:
total: 800 ships (1,000 GRT or over) totaling 7,295,109 GRT/10,128,579
DWT
ships by type: barge carrier 2, bulk cargo 26, cargo 424, chemical
tanker 7, combination bulk 22, combination ore/oil 16, container 81,
multifunction large-load carrier 3, oil tanker 111, passenger 4,
passenger-cargo 5, refrigerated cargo 19, roll-on/roll-off cargo 62,
short-sea passenger 16, specialized tanker 2
note: in addition, Russia owns 235 ships (1,000 GRT or over) totaling
5,084,439 DWT that operate under Maltese, Cypriot, Liberian,
Panamanian, Saint Vincent and the Grenadines, Honduran, Marshall
Islands, Bahamian, and Vanuatu registry
Airports:
total: 2,517
with paved runways over 3,047 m: 54
with paved runways 2,438 to 3,047 m: 202
with paved runways 1,524 to 2,437 m: 108
with paved runways 914 to 1,523 m: 115
with paved runways under 914 m: 151
